  • Hannover Leasing buys £139m City landmark

    September 1, 2011

    FUND manager Hannover Leasing has bought a trophy City office building for £139m. The German firm has bought 30 Crown Place, a 19-storey building near Liverpool Street station, from the Greycoat Central London Office Fund, in a move that underscores a trend for foreign investors flocking to London as a safe haven market.   • 38,000 households find work in slow recovery

    September 1, 2011

    THE number of households without a single working adult was 38,000 lower in the three months to June, compared to the previous year, as the UK’s labour market improved.   • Judge rejects Oracle $1.3bn verdict against SAP after copyright dispute

    September 1, 2011

    A FEDERAL judge rejected a jury award of $1.3bn (£1.15bn) to Oracle in a copyright infringement lawsuit against SAP, paving the way for a possible new trial in a years-long legal dispute.
